A solution without Java

For a different implementation, which runs at almost 3000 samples per second, see lxardoscope, from http://lxardoscope.sourceforge.net/.

Features:

  • display modes: two channels, time/add/xy
  • vertical: 2mV to 10V per division
  • overall gain control for calibration
  • horizontal: 100us to 5 sec, for full sweep
  • trace position adjustments: vertical and horizontal
  • trigger: on/off, channel 1 or channel2, rising or falling edge
  • trigger level: -10 to +10V
  • signal level measurements: max, min, pp, avg, rms
  • signal levels and time shown for mouse pointer location selected on display
  • up to 3000 samples per second, per channel
  • option for recording input data stream to file
  • option to display recorded data from file
  • timebase calibration adapts to Arduino's conversion speed
  • GND calibration allows for selecting arbitrary GND potential
